Transaction ab5518667c731b18786180b9b75eb38c2af89580e5e3327515b79adb411a2ddd
1 Input
1 Output
-
ab5518667c731b18786180b9b75eb38c2af89580e5e3327515b79adb411a2ddd:0
- value
- 477695445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6b3329c935d22ed7f594b2622a19aa45d08e9431 OP_EQUAL
- address
- MHfypqdntyynKaRbMd6R2zW8e3KJtwkdj9